Bug 810071 (CVE-2012-1988) - CVE-2012-1988 puppet: Filebucket arbitrary code execution
Summary: CVE-2012-1988 puppet: Filebucket arbitrary code execution
Keywords:
Status: CLOSED ERRATA
Alias: CVE-2012-1988
Product: Security Response
Classification: Other
Component: vulnerability
Version: unspecified
Hardware: All
OS: Linux
medium
medium
Target Milestone: ---
Assignee: Red Hat Product Security
QA Contact:
URL:
Whiteboard:
Depends On: 811820 811821 812955 812956 834391
Blocks: 810072 836071
TreeView+ depends on / blocked
 
Reported: 2012-04-05 04:06 UTC by Kurt Seifried
Modified: 2019-09-29 12:51 UTC (History)
3 users (show)

Fixed In Version: puppet 2.6.15, puppet 2.7.13
Doc Type: Bug Fix
Doc Text:
Clone Of:
Environment:
Last Closed: 2012-12-11 09:26:12 UTC


Attachments (Terms of Use)


Links
System ID Priority Status Summary Last Updated
Red Hat Product Errata RHSA-2012:1542 normal SHIPPED_LIVE Moderate: CloudForms Commons 1.1 security update 2012-12-05 00:29:06 UTC

Description Kurt Seifried 2012-04-05 04:06:28 UTC
From Matthaus Litteken <matthaus@puppetlabs.com>:

CVE-2012-1988 (High) [#13518] - Filebucket arbitrary code execution
This requires access to the cert on the agent and an unprivileged 
account on the master. By creating a path on the master in a 
world-writable location that matches a command string, one can 
then make a file bucket request to execute that command.

Comment 3 Vincent Danen 2012-04-16 16:27:08 UTC
This is public now.

External Reference:

http://puppetlabs.com/security/cve/cve-2012-1988/

Comment 4 Vincent Danen 2012-04-16 16:33:17 UTC
Created puppet tracking bugs for this issue

Affects: fedora-all [bug 812955]
Affects: epel-all [bug 812956]

Comment 5 Murray McAllister 2012-04-19 05:14:50 UTC
Acknowledgements:

Red Hat would like to thank Puppet Labs for reporting this issue.

Comment 6 Fedora Update System 2012-04-27 05:51:15 UTC
puppet-2.6.16-1.fc16 has been pushed to the Fedora 16 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 7 Fedora Update System 2012-04-27 06:05:22 UTC
puppet-2.6.16-1.fc15 has been pushed to the Fedora 15 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 8 Fedora Update System 2012-05-02 20:32:51 UTC
puppet-2.6.16-1.el6 has been pushed to the Fedora EPEL 6 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 9 Fedora Update System 2012-05-02 20:33:36 UTC
puppet-2.6.16-1.el5 has been pushed to the Fedora EPEL 5 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 10 Fedora Update System 2012-05-06 04:52:42 UTC
puppet-2.7.13-1.fc17 has been pushed to the Fedora 17 stable repository.  If problems still persist, please make note of it in this bug report.

Comment 12 errata-xmlrpc 2012-12-04 19:31:01 UTC
This issue has been addressed in following products:

  CloudForms for RHEL 6

Via RHSA-2012:1542 https://rhn.redhat.com/errata/RHSA-2012-1542.html


Note You need to log in before you can comment on or make changes to this bug.